Rabiu sits on bench in massive Evian win over Sochaux

Rabiu played no part in Evian's massive win over Sochaux

By Ameenu Shardow

Ghana midfielder Rabiu Mohammed failed to come off the bench in Evian’s 5-1 thrashing of Sochaux on Saturday.

The 23-year-old was surprisingly dropped from the starting lineup in the massive Ligue 1 win.

The ex Udinese player has been enjoying regular first team action since returning from the 2013 Nations Cup where he excelled for Ghana.

The tireless tackler’s service was however not required as the hosts ran riot at the Parc de Sports.

A brace each from Cedric Barbosa and Saber Khelifa with a goal from Kevin Berigaud proved way to strong for Sochaux who had Cedric Bakambu scoring the consolation.

The win now lifts Evian from the relegation zone to 16th while pushing their opponents into the drop zone.
